    The Thiruvananthapuram City Circular is a bus service operated by the Kerala State Road Transport Corporation (KSRTC) in Thiruvananthapuram, the capital of Kerala state, India. The service was launched in 2021 [2] and currently operates on a circular route covering all the major parts of the city. [3]

    Thiruvananthapuram City Circular. Launched in 2021, the Thiruvananthapuram City Circular is a bus service operated by KSRTC in Thiruvananthapuram. The service operates on circular routes covering all the major parts of the city. The buses ply every 15 minutes during peak hours and every 30 minutes during off-peak hours.

    The city buses operated by Kerala State Road Transport Corporation (KSRTC) are an important and reliable means of public transport available in the city. The main bus stations in the city are the Central Bus Station in Thampanoor, where most of the long-distance buses ply from, and the city bus station in East Fort, where most city buses ply from.

    Peyad is about 9 km away from Thiruvananthapuram city center. Regular bus services are available from Thiruvananthapuram Central Bus Station at Thampanoor or City Bus Station at East Fort. Thiruvananthapuram Central Railway Station is the nearest railhead (10 km) and the nearest airport is Thiruvananthapuram International Airport(13 km).
